A. for filing any rate schedule, service rule or regulation or sample form, or amendment thereto, one dollar ($1.00);

B. for filing each application, petition or complaint, twenty-five dollars ($25.00);

C. for copies of papers, testimony and records, the reasonable cost of such copies as the commission may provide from time to time by rule; and

D. for certifying any copy of any paper, testimony or record, two dollars ($2.00).
